The last Chainsaw Man chapter, titled ‘Toxic Couple,’ began as Asa tries shooting the sun, annoyed by sunburns, though nothing happens. Denji offers her a convenience store bun, which he bought using money taken from a corpse. Though initially disgusted, Asa eats it and jokes about being toxic.
She then talks about accepting life’s hardships and appreciating how others cope. Yoru takes over after the meal, and she and Denji patrol the streets. They confront Fake Chainsaw Man, who attacks. Denji retaliates mid-transformation, slicing off his opponent’s right arm. This prompts the devil to say Denji has made a mistake.

Chainsaw Man Chapter 201 is slated for release on Wednesday, April 30, 2025, at 12 am JST. For most international readers, this will be available on Tuesday, April 29, 2025, with release times adjusted to individual time zones.
Fans can access Chainsaw Man Chapter 191 on Viz Media's website, Shueisha’s MANGAPlus service, or the Shonen Jump+ app. The first three and latest chapters are free on the first two platforms, while the app requires a subscription for full access.
